Transaction 83b287f48c4ba3146f240fc231efae494fed4923e8391a82fa808d28b075f615
1 Input
1 Output
-
83b287f48c4ba3146f240fc231efae494fed4923e8391a82fa808d28b075f615:0
- value
- 698860
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 51432905c07fdc9eb3655d284bb49f73e39c427b OP_EQUAL
- address
- 396h7TVYrTjBpehvYQJXbXfn99UMrWVYPc